Building information modeling (BIM) and geographic information systems (GIS) serve as valuable tools for digitizing information related to the physical, functional, and geographical aspects of structures. The integration of these technologies can provide timely and accurate information to facilitate quick recovery from disasters. However, challenges such as loss of semantic information, data incompatibility, and redundancy persist. This study identifies key benefits and challenges of BIM-GIS integration using Delphi studies with industry experts and a questionnaire administered to smart city infrastructure users. Benefits include effective information management, enhanced visualization, and improved coordination, while challenges encompass loss of semantic information, data incompatibility, and redundancy. Results highlight the importance of developing strategies to ensure smooth integration for effective disaster management. © 2024 Elsevier B.V., All rights reserved.
